Abstract

Inadequate textbooks, difficult language to understand and student’s low motivation became causing student scores on space geometry lectures to be low. This study aimed to develop problem-based learning based e-learning. The development used Plomp model consisting of 3 phases namely preliminary research, prototyping phase, and assessment phase. Those materials in e-learning were all materials existing Problem-Based Learning of Space Geometry module that were valid and practical. The instruments used were validity sheets, practical sheets and questionnaires. Data analysis technique used was descriptive qualitative and quantitative. The research shows that those contents of the module integrated into e-learning are categorized into valid and practical and result of Information and Technology expert validation states that requirements should exist in e-learning have also been fulfilled both in terms of construction and content.
